Transaction 27308004ef4a3bed3a59ff64f98df4f147dcb1df8ea4bde28f57bf89e497191c

1 Input
2 Outputs
  • 27308004ef4a3bed3a59ff64f98df4f147dcb1df8ea4bde28f57bf89e497191c:0
  • value  669267
    address  3KuJkgHGuNUobyxaesNfCqkxoJ7gJTw6aa
  • 27308004ef4a3bed3a59ff64f98df4f147dcb1df8ea4bde28f57bf89e497191c:1
  • value  885508
    address  bc1q8a5lu5ehp3jlzet52a6s9lp8ct34u3vudr0lek